TEXAS RANGERS STEP INTO PORTILLO CASE

By Juan Montoya
Sources close to the Brownsville Police Department say that the local cops have handed over the complaint against City of Brownsville District 3 candidate Deborah Portillo to the Texas Rangers for investigation.
The complaint against Portillo – one of four candidates for the position left vacant by commissioner Melissa Zamora, was filed by Martin Sakis who noted that some of the $25,000 in contributions listed in her campaign contributions and expense report from March 1 through April 11 were listed as having been given to the candidate by corporations in violation of state law.
The Texas election Code states that candidates for public office commit a third-degree felony if they accept (and spend) contributions from corporations. Among some of the contributions in Portilo's campaign are listed several corporations such as hotel chains, and Jewelry Corner Inc.
Although sources did not reveal the status of the complaint, Rangers usually investigate and then turn over their findings to the local district attorney for his consideration of whether to prosecute or not.
A former candidate for office said that when heh ran against Abel Limas a few years back, one of the first things he was warned against was the acceptance of political contributions from corporations.
"There was a case where I received money from some attorneys who had a limited liability partnership and I found out that it was also considered a corporation," he recalled. "I didn't want to find out if it was and I returned the money. The Texas Attorney General has prosecuted case like this across the state. Her handlers should have warned her about this at the very beginning."
The Brownsville PD has been recalcitrant in the past to step into political disputes.
Just last year then-police chief Carlos Garcia declined to investigate the alleged illegal hiring of Roberto Cadriel by Cameron County after newspaper stories revealed that the county's Civil Service process may have been subverted by unknown individuals who may have taken the test on his behalf after he failed it twice.
Cadriel is the brother-in-law of Pct. 2 county commissioner Ernie Hernandez. The case was handed back to the county DA and is now in the hands of the Cameron County Sheriff's Department and DA investigators.
It is unknown whether the DA will act before the May 11 election.
